September 12, morning.

Rocky’s having a little time out while I write. Not because I’m writing but because he went upstairs instead of asking to go out and pooped in the bedroom. All I can say is - thank goodness his poop has firmed up! Last night for the first time, his poop wasn’t mushy. Earlier this morning, around 6 when I let him out he had a nice firm poo as well. And when I let him out again at 9, he peed and came right back in. I wonder if the pooping in the house has to do with the fact that he doesn’t have the uncomfortable feeling of a runny poo? Before, he was definitely asking to go out and then he looked uncomfortable and ran around looking for a corner to poop in. Anyway, I shall just have to be more vigilant.

Earlier, he discovered that he could climb the stairs and sit on the landing and watch me at the computer. Now I have blocked off the rest of the stairs so we won’t have any more pooping in the bedrooms.
